EDITORS COMMENTS
This lithograph takes us back to the 17th century, offering a glimpse into the early days of Albany, New York. The print showcases the house of the first Dutch governor, standing proudly amidst a bustling street scene. The architectural style is unmistakably Dutch colonial, with its steeply pitched roof and charming dormer windows. The house exudes an air of authority and importance, serving as a symbol of power in this burgeoning American city. As we study the image further, we notice several men going about their daily activities on the street below. They seem engrossed in conversation or focused on their tasks at hand, adding a sense of life and movement to this snapshot from history. The lithograph itself is beautifully executed by French artists in 1826. Its intricate details and delicate lines evoke a sense of nostalgia for a time long gone. It serves as both an artistic representation and historical documentation of Albany's Dutch roots.
